16.10.2025: Cristina Garilao

Biodiversity Informatics - Offer in English only!

Cristina Therese Garilao was born in the Philippines in 1974 where she obtained an undergraduate degree in Biology and a masters degree in Information Management. She joined the LIB Biodiversity Informatics section in 2021. Since then, she is helping our curators in Hamburg to digitise their collections and make the information accessible to the public. On the 16th of October she will give us some astonishing insights into her daily work.

Cristina Garilao is also one of the protagonists in our special exhibition "People make museums - collections" until the beginning of December
